Job description

Full time – 40 hours per week

Location: London (Holborn Campus)
Start Date: August 2026

About Us

Regent College London is a leading independent higher education provider, offering flexible and inclusive learning across multiple London campuses. We are student-focused, digitally forward, and committed to academic excellence — reflected in our high student satisfaction rating (NSS 2025).

The Role

We are seeking an experienced Programme Lead for Psychology to lead the delivery and development of Psychology programmes within the School of Health and Sports Science. This senior academic role combines academic leadership, quality assurance and teaching, ensuring an excellent student experience and strong programme performance.

Key Responsibilities
  • Lead day-to-day delivery of Psychology programmes
  • Enhance teaching, learning and assessment quality
  • Oversee curriculum development and programme enhancement
  • Manage and support academic staff
  • Ensure compliance with academic regulations and quality frameworks
  • Lead recruitment, marketing and external engagement activity
  • Contribute to teaching and UG/PG research supervision
Essential Criteria
  • Experience leading or managing higher education programmes
  • Strong academic leadership, communication and people-management skills
  • Experience in curriculum design, quality assurance and teaching
  • Evidence of research or scholarly activity
  • Commitment to inclusive, student-centred education
  • Willingness to work flexibly across sites
  • Willingness to work towards a PGCE and Fellowship of Advance HE (if not already held)
Desirable
  • Experience with BPS-aligned or BPS-accredited programmes
  • Knowledge of BPS standards and accreditation processes
  • Research outputs or professional practice experience
  • Experience developing external academic or professional networks
